I initially wanted and expected The Book of Eli to be similar to the Mad Max films. Any film based on the subject of a post-apocalyptic future always grabs my attention. This film had the potential to be great, it raved a stellar cast in the form of Denzel Washington, Gary Oldman and promising newcomer Milan Kunis.
However the film struggled to live up to its expectation and it offered little excitement or originality. All I wanted to do was stop watching this film and watch 'Mad Max 2: The Road Warrior' instead.
The Book of Eli is predictable, simple and very much style over substance.
